2009-08-26 98 views

回答

2

执行的功能要做到这一点,你就极有可能显式地指定要绑定到,除非有办法让这事件所有事件名称的列表。请记住,不同的元素也有不同的事件。

你可以做这样的事情:

eventNames = "click mouseenter keyup keydown etc.."; // all events you wish to bind to 

yourFunction = function() { }; 

$(/* selector for your elements */).bind(eventNames, yourFunction); 

这是可能的事件值从jQuery documentation名单:

模糊,焦点,负载,调整大小,滚动, 卸载,beforeunload ,click,dblclick, mousedown,mouseup,mousemove, mouseover,mouseout,mouseenter, mouseleave,change,select,submit, keydown,keypress,keyup,error